TRAIN IN SKILLS AND ADVENTURE. GET YOUR APPRENTICESHIP WITH THE ARMY. Earn as you learn. Travel the world. Make mates for life. As a soldier in the Army, you will do more than you thought possible. You will be part of an organisation dedicated to helping you make the most of your potential. That means while you train to be a soldier, you will have the opportunity to earn industry-recognised apprenticeships whilst earning around £20,400 per year. This is your chance to challenge yourself.

As one of the UK’s largest apprenticeship employer providers, we have lots of different apprenticeships in a range of trades and skills, including but not limited to:

  • Plumbing
  • Bricklaying
  • Carpentry
  • Chef
  • Driving
  • Business Administration
  • ICT
  • Engineering

Your apprenticeship will be planned to fit around your military training. That means as well as becoming a soldier in the British Army, you will also be working towards a qualification valued by employers outside of the Army. You will earn a starting salary of around £16,844 during Basic Training which will rise to £21,424 after completing 26 weeks' training or after completing your Initial Trade Training.

You will also enjoy a range of other benefits, including:

  • 38 days’ paid leave
  • Subsidised food and accommodation
  • Gym and sports facilities
  • Free medical and dental care

How to prepare for a job interview at ThirtyThree

✨Know Your Stuff

Before the interview, make sure you research the Army and the specific apprenticeship you're applying for. Understand the skills you'll be learning and how they fit into your future career. This shows your genuine interest and helps you answer questions more confidently.

✨Show Your Team Spirit

The Army values teamwork and camaraderie, so be ready to share examples of when you've worked well in a team. Think about times when you’ve supported others or contributed to group success. This will highlight your ability to fit into their culture.

✨Be Ready for Challenges

Expect questions about how you handle challenges and adversity. The Army is all about pushing limits, so prepare to discuss situations where you've faced difficulties and how you overcame them. This demonstrates resilience and determination.

✨Ask Smart Questions

At the end of the interview, have a few thoughtful questions ready. Ask about the training process, opportunities for advancement, or what a typical day looks like. This not only shows your enthusiasm but also helps you gauge if this is the right fit for you.
